How Installing Energy-Efficient Windows in Fort Drum Saves You Money
There are several benefits of upgrading to energy-efficient windows. Some reasons you may want to consider making the change include the following:
- Save money on electricity bills: After you upgrade to energy-efficient windows, you can expect a reduction in your bills by about 12% because you'll need less energy to heat or cool your house.
- Reduce your carbon footprint: In Fort Drum, you can reduce your indirect greenhouse gas emissions by about 65 pounds per year once you switch to energy-efficient windows.
- Protect your investment: When you have an older home, your windows could also be outdated or damaged. Keeping your windows up to date is an important part of maintaining your property and its value.
- Protect your valuables: Many Energy Star certified windows have low-emissivity coatings, which not only insulate your home better, but also filter out damaging UV rays, preventing your furniture, carpet and other valuables from fading.

How Much Do New Windows Cost?
The average cost to replace a single window is about $600 but can range anywhere from $200 to $1,200. These estimates are based on the specifics of your installation, including size, type, number of windows, material, the location of your home and more.
Bear in mind that energy-efficient windows may cost more, but Energy Star estimates the upgrade will save you between $101 and $583 per year when installing single-pane windows and between $27 and $197 per year when installing double-pane, clear glass windows. Your exact savings will vary based on your local climate, energy rates and individual home characteristics.
How much your window installation costs will also vary depending on the kind of window material you choose for the frames. Wood windows are usually the most expensive, but it depends if they are 100% wood or clad with aluminum or vinyl. Fiberglass windows also tend to be a bit more expensive than vinyl, but they are shown to be more efficient.
What Services do Window Installers Offer?
The first step when planning a replacement is to decide whether you want a full-frame or pocket installation.
A full-frame installation replaces the complete window, such as the windowsill, frame, trim and the window panes. Because this kind of installation requires more time, it will be more expensive than a pocket installation. Pocket installations are on the simpler end and won't cost as much, as they involve merely replacing the window within its existing frame. But if the frame has any damage, you may have to get a full-frame installation instead.
If you're still trying to decide which kind of installation you need, you can talk to your installer and get their recommendation. The choice mostly is influenced by how old the frames are and if there's any damage present.

Fort Drum, NY Window Replacement FAQs
How much does a window install cost?
The national average cost of replacing one window is around $600 but can range between $200 and $1,200, based on several factors. The price is usually influenced by the type and material of the window, the location of your property and the size of the window. Also, remember that energy-efficient windows may cost more upfront but can save you hundreds of dollars a year in energy bills.
What are the most common types of replacement windows?
There are various kinds of windows you can get for your home, including transom windows, picture windows, bay windows, casement windows, awning windows, double-hung and single-hung windows and slider windows.
